Hi Henrik,
At 16.45 03/08/2005, Henrik Nordstrom wrote:
>On Tue, 12 Jul 2005, Serassio Guido wrote:
>
>>The problem is clear.
>>But what about a simple workaround like the following patch ?
>>
>>+#ifdef _SQUID_SOLARIS_
>>+#define SOLARIS 1
>>+#undef free
>>+#undef sync
>>+#endif
>>#include <ip_compat.h>
>
>Looks reasonable as a temporary workaround, but the real problem of
>in which order the include files are referenced should be fixed. For
>now add a comment just why this is required and I am fine with it.
I have just published on Bugzilla this workaround patch for Squid 2.5
with comments and I have applied a fix to Squid 3.0 for the handling
of fixed or not fixed gcc Solaris headers.
Regards
Guido
-
========================================================
Guido Serassio
Acme Consulting S.r.l. - Microsoft Certified Partner
Via Lucia Savarino, 1 10098 - Rivoli (TO) - ITALY
Tel. : +39.011.9530135 Fax. : +39.011.9781115
Email: guido.serassio@acmeconsulting.it
WWW: http://www.acmeconsulting.it/
Received on Sun Aug 07 2005 - 06:23:58 MDT
This archive was generated by hypermail pre-2.1.9 : Wed Aug 31 2005 - 12:00:06 MDT